Transactions
Debit from Sam to Huddlecraft •
-£20.00GBP
Completed
Contribution #935167
Debit from Sam to Huddlecraft •
-£20.00GBP
Completed
Contribution #935176
-£3.00GBP
Completed
Contribution #749473
Debit from Sam to Huddlecraft •
Debit from Sam to Huddlecraft •